International Driving Permit

Obtain an International Driving Permit (IDP) if you plan to drive throughout Italy and are a non-EU citizen. This document functions as a translation of your home country's driver's license.

Transport to Lodging

From Cefalù train station, ascertain how to reach your accommodation (walk, local bus, or short taxi ride).

Confirm any pre-booked transfers beforehand.

First Impressions

Upon arrival at Cefalù station, consider your route to your accommodation. Walking suits central locations, while a short taxi may be more convenient for others.

VAT Refund Procedures

  • Non-EU residents may qualify to GET vat back on purchases over €154.94 per store.
  • At Purchase: Request tax-free forms at the point of sale for eligible items.
  • At Airport: Present these toms, your passport, boarding pass, and purchased items (unworn/unused) at the airport customs office before checking luggage.
  • Allow extra time for the VAT refund process at the airport.
